内容説明・目次
内容説明
This comprehensive book argues persuasively that cognitive psychology has much to offer in the educational setting including an expanded role for school psychologists, beyond classroom management and psychoeducational assessment. Toward this end, this volume provides a unifying theoretical framework for applying new developments to the delivery of school psychological and educational services.
